Nonwoven Interlining: Usage and Applications

Nonwoven Interlining: Usage and Applications

Nonwoven interlining is a versatile and essential material used in various industries for multiple applications. Its unique properties make it an ideal choice for enhancing the structure, stability, and performance of different products. In this article, we will explore the usage and applications of nonwoven interlining, and understand how it plays a crucial role in different sectors.

What is Nonwoven Interlining?

Nonwoven interlining is a type of fabric that is produced by bonding or interlocking fibers using mechanical, thermal, or chemical means, rather than by weaving or knitting. This nonwoven structure gives the interlining unique properties such as strength, flexibility, and dimensional stability. Nonwoven interlining can be made from various fibers including polyester, viscose, polypropylene, and blends of different materials. The production process involves the layering of fibers followed by bonding to create a cohesive fabric. The result is a material that provides excellent support and shape retention when used in different applications.

Nonwoven interlining comes in various weights, thicknesses, and compositions, making it suitable for a wide range of uses. It can be found in different forms such as fusible, sew-in, and adhesive interlining, each designed for specific applications. The versatility of nonwoven interlining makes it a popular choice across industries such as fashion, automotive, home textiles, and medical sectors.

Usage in Fashion Industry

In the fashion industry, nonwoven interlining is extensively used in garment manufacturing to provide structure, shape, and support to various apparel items. It is commonly used in collar and cuff construction, waistbands, and pocket flaps to enhance the overall appearance and durability of garments. Fusible nonwoven interlining, in particular, is widely preferred by fashion designers and manufacturers as it can be easily bonded to the fabric using heat, providing a seamless and durable finish.

Another key application of nonwoven interlining in the fashion industry is in the production of tailored suits, jackets, and coats. By using interlining in the construction of these garments, manufacturers can achieve the desired form, drape, and reinforcement, resulting in high-quality finished products. Additionally, nonwoven interlining is used in the creation of bridal wear, formal attire, and uniforms, where structure and stability are vital for the overall design.

Applications in Automotive Industry

Nonwoven interlining plays a significant role in the automotive industry, where it is used for interior trim components, upholstery, and carpeting. The material's ability to provide cushioning, insulation, and sound absorption makes it ideal for enhancing the comfort and aesthetic appeal of automotive interiors. Moreover, nonwoven interlining helps in maintaining the shape and structure of car seats and door panels, contributing to the overall durability and longevity of interior components.

In addition to its use in interiors, nonwoven interlining is also employed in the production of automotive exteriors, such as headliners and sun visors. Its lightweight and moldable properties make it a suitable choice for creating rigid yet flexible components that meet the rigorous standards of the automotive industry. Overall, nonwoven interlining plays a crucial role in enhancing the quality, performance, and comfort of vehicles, making it an indispensable material in automotive applications.

Role in Home Textiles

Nonwoven interlining is widely utilized in the home textiles sector for various applications such as curtain linings, upholstery, and bedding. In curtain linings, nonwoven interlining provides insulation, light control, and opaqueness, enhancing the functionality and appearance of window treatments. It also helps in maintaining the shape and structure of curtains, ensuring a neat and polished look when hung.

Upholstery applications benefit from the use of nonwoven interlining as it provides reinforcement, padding, and support to furniture fabrics. Whether used in sofas, chairs, or cushions, interlining helps in improving the overall comfort, durability, and appearance of upholstered products. Furthermore, in bedding applications, nonwoven interlining is used to enhance the loft, texture, and durability of comforters, duvets, and pillows, contributing to a more luxurious and comfortable sleeping experience.

Nonwoven interlining also finds application in the production of table linens, where it adds structure, stability, and protection to tablecloths and napkins. Its ability to resist wrinkles and creases helps in maintaining a crisp and elegant look for table linens, making them a popular choice for various events and occasions.

Usage in Medical Sector

In the medical sector, nonwoven interlining is utilized in the production of protective apparel, surgical gowns, drapes, and masks. The material's non-absorbent and breathable properties make it suitable for creating barrier protection against liquids, chemicals, and particles, ensuring the safety and hygiene of medical professionals and patients. Nonwoven interlining is often used as a reinforcing layer in surgical gowns and drapes to provide additional protection and durability.

Masks and face coverings also benefit from the use of nonwoven interlining, as it helps in creating multiple layers for effective filtration and breathability. The material's lightweight and soft texture make it comfortable to wear for extended periods, while providing essential protection against airborne particles and contaminants. Additionally, nonwoven interlining is used in the production of wound dressings and medical wipes, where its absorptive and non-irritating properties make it a suitable choice for sensitive skin applications.
